DESY, with more than 2900 employees at its two locations in Hamburg and Zeuthen, is one of the world's leading research centres. Its research focuses on decoding the structure and function of matter, from the smallest particles of the universe to the building blocks of life. In this way, DESY contributes to solving the major questions and urgent challenges facing science, society and industry. With its ultramodern research infrastructure, its interdisciplinary research platforms and its international networks, DESY offers a highly attractive working environment in the fields of science, technology and administration as well as for the education of highly qualified young scientists.
The DESY group "Information Technology" (IT) is participating in a variety of high-profile national and European projects, evaluating new and innovative IT technologies.
One of the key challenges at DESY is preparing the IT infrastructure for the construction and operation of PETRA IV, the next-generation synchrotron. To ensure a fast ramp-up phase and cost- and time-efficient operations, AI-driven solutions will be integrated across all areas of the supporting infrastructure. This includes administration, design and construction offices, as well as scientific laboratories.
To drive these efforts, DESY IT is establishing a dedicated AI team, composed of experts in AI and computing infrastructure.
While all team members will bring a broad range of skills, this particular position will focus on the operational deployment and optimization of locally hosted AI inference services and chatbot applications.
